The Role
- The main focus of the support is to enable the people we support to live a full and happy life, to run their own home and to take part in a range of activities in the community.
- Provide practical assistance and emotional support to empower the people we support to achieve their goals and aspirations, respecting everyone’s individuality and enabling them to make appropriate choices to live the life they wish, in line with their individual support plans.
- Promote the health, well-being, physical, emotional, cultural and spiritual beliefs of the people we support and ensure they are met in an inclusive way.
- Facilitating social, educational or work activities such as visiting family and friends, walks, shopping and other recreational activities of their choice.
- General housekeeping duties that can include shopping, domestic duties as well as elements of personal care.
- As part of the role, you will need to be able to complete a range of records and documents.
